LONG®R3 IGF-I human
liquid, recombinant, expressed in Escherichia coli
Description
| Application | LONG R3 IGF-I is a recombinant analog of human insulin-like growth factor-I (IGF-I) that has been specifically engineered for the enhancement of cell culture performance. It is more biologically potent in vitro than either insulin or native IGF-I and has been shown to significantly increase recombinant protein production. It is ideal for both research and large-scale culture systems utilizing serum-free or low-level serum applications. All cells that have a growth response to insulin in cell culture have the potential to respond to LONG R3 IGF-I. LONG R3 IGF-I is effective in commercially relevant cell types including CHO, PER.C6™ and HEK 293. Hybridomas and fibroblasts have also been shown to respond to LONG R3 IGF-I. LONG R3 IGF-I is produced in a patented E. coli expression system without the use of animal-derived components. |

Properties
| recombinant | expressed in Escherichia coli |
| form | liquid |
| concentration | 1 mg/mL in 0.1 M acetic acid |
